Facebook is a “strange” place for an avatar. First, because Facebook in their TOS only accepts real information (names, etc) of real people. Actually they deleted the account, or at least blocked the account, of some people who was identifying themselves as avatars, from Second Life or other virtual worlds like IMVU, etc… I had an account for my avatar totally independent of my “real persona” one, but finally decided to delete it for those TOS things i just mentioned.

Since then i was wondering how it would be possible to use the power of Facebook as social network for my avatar… and the option was a “Fan page”. This way i can control my avatar page from my “real persona” account and have access to all the information and to the ways to share it easily. Actually i’m showing there some “pre-releases” of my pics, comments, videos and other things, always Second Life related.

Rezzed.net, the new social network for Second Life

Luc Aubert, scripter and weapons builder, has created Rezzed.net, the new social network for Second Life. In fact is quite similar to SLprofiles, but looks quite (much better!!! i personally think SLprofiles is UGLY!) better and offers the possibility of post a blog and show your pics in a nice way in your profile page. Also all accounts are verified in Second Life, so the information seems quite valid. Personally it reminds me a lot Facebook, but for pixels. ;-)

Rezzed.net is in public beta (you can through a Rezzed.net terminal in-world) and offers for the moment only 10MB for pictures (I want more!!!).
